×

Authentication system

  • US 7,617,394 B2
  • Filed: 11/18/2004
  • Issued: 11/10/2009
  • Est. Priority Date: 11/19/2003
  • Status: Expired due to Fees
First Claim
Patent Images

1. A system for authenticating compatibility, comprising:

  • a battery pack;

    a notebook personal computer including;

    a first memory storing first authentication procedures for authenticating including a set of pre-stored functions;

    a microcomputer configured to execute said procedures such that said microcomputer functions as the following;

    a random number generator configured to generate a random number R;

    a function signal generator configured to generate a function selection signal K for identifying one of said set pre-stored functions;

    a signal combiner configured to combine the random number with the function selection signal K into a combined signal;

    a function calculator configured to select said one of said set of pre-stored functions using said function selection signal K and apply said selected one of said pre-stored functions to operate on said random number to produce a first data result;

    a first interface unit for communicating said combined signal, including said function selection signal K and said random number R, to said battery pack and receiving a second data result from said battery pack;

    a comparison unit configured to compare said first data result with said second data result and determine if a match exists;

    a power source management circuit for effecting a power connection between said battery pack and said notebook personal computer; and

    a connection determination unit configured to control said power source management circuit to accept the power connection between said battery pack and said notebook personal computer if said match exists and reject the power connection if the match does not exist by disconnecting a charging connection to said battery pack; and

    said battery pack including;

    a battery;

    an integrated circuit having operation circuits for effecting operations;

    a second memory storing procedures for calculating battery charge levels, and second authentication procedures for authenticating including said set of pre-stored functions; and

    said operation circuits being configured to execute said second authentication procedures such that said operation circuits function as the following;

    a second interfacing unit for interfacing with said first interfacing unit to receive said combined signal and transmit said second data result;

    a charge capacity determination unit;

    a signal separator configured to separate the random number from the function selection signal K; and

    a second function calculator configured to select said one of said set of pre-stored functions using said function selection signal K to effect the selection and apply said selected one of said pre-stored functions to operate on said random number to produce said second data result and engage said second interfacing unit to transmit said second data result to said first interfacing unit of said notebook personal computer.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×